Ivory Coast - Import of Cold Rolled Iron or Non-Alloy Steel in Coils, of a Width of 600 mm or More, Thickness of 0.5-1 mm and Minimum Yield Point Not Exceeding 275 Mpa
Since 2014, Ivory Coast Import of Cold Rolled Iron or Non-Alloy Steel in Coils, of a Width of 600 mm or More, Thickness of 0.5-1 mm and Minimum Yield Point Not Exceeding 275 Mpa grew 4.4% year on year. With $14,083,329.81 in 2019, the country was ranked number 58 among other countries in Import of Cold Rolled Iron or Non-Alloy Steel in Coils, of a Width of 600 mm or More, Thickness of 0.5-1 mm and Minimum Yield Point Not Exceeding 275 Mpa. Ivory Coast is overtaken by Serbia, which was number 57 with $14,406,295.34 and is followed by Paraguay at $14,066,387.86. China ranked the highest with $483,692,054.02 in 2019, a fall of 12.1% compared to 2018. United States, Mexico and Thailand resp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belize recorded the best 5 years average growth at +238.8% per year, while Nigeria witnessed the worst performance at -62.3% per year.
